    As global industries expand and modernize, the demand for reliable and efficient electrical systems has skyrocketed. One critical component in maintaining the safety and functionality of these systems is the molded case circuit breaker (MCCB). MCCBs provide overcurrent protection in electrical circuits, safeguarding systems from faults that could lead to downtime or damage. With technological advancements and growing energy needs across industrial, commercial, and residential sectors, the molded case circuit breaker market is experiencing significant growth.

    Understanding Molded Case Circuit Breakers

    A molded case circuit breaker is an electrical protection device designed to automatically disconnect a circuit during an overload or short circuit. Unlike traditional circuit breakers, MCCBs are highly versatile and capable of handling higher current ratings, typically ranging from 15 to 3,200 amperes. Their adjustable trip settings make them suitable for a variety of applications, from small residential systems to large-scale industrial setups.

    MCCBs are housed in a molded casing that provides insulation and protection from external factors such as dust and moisture. They come in a wide array of designs, including thermal-magnetic, electronic, and motorized types, each tailored for specific applications. Their robust design and adaptability have made them indispensable in modern electrical systems.

    Market Overview and Growth Projections

    The global molded case circuit breaker market is poised for significant growth in the coming years. According to Persistence Market Research’s projections, the molded case circuit breaker market is estimated to increase from US$10.7 billion in 2024 to US$15.4 billion by 2031. This growth represents a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.3% during the forecast period. The surge in demand from key sectors such as manufacturing, construction, and utilities for reliable electrical protection is a prominent driving factor for market expansion. Additionally, the Asia Pacific region holds a substantial market share, driven by the high demand from emerging economies like India and China.

    Challenges in the MCCB Market

    Despite its promising growth, the MCCB market faces certain challenges, including:

    • High Initial Costs: Advanced MCCBs with IoT and smart monitoring features often come with high upfront costs, which may deter small-scale users.
    • Competition from Alternative Technologies: Emerging circuit protection technologies, such as solid-state circuit breakers, could pose a threat to traditional MCCBs.
    • Environmental Concerns: The production and disposal of MCCBs involve environmental considerations, including the management of electronic waste and insulation materials.

    Foreigners looking to own property in Thailand have several ownership options to choose from. It’s essential to understand the main property ownership structures available to foreigners to make informed decisions. The primary property ownership options for foreigners in Thailand include:

    1. Freehold Ownership: Foreigners can own a condominium unit in their name on a freehold basis as long as the total foreign ownership does not exceed 49% of the building’s total area. This is a popular option for many foreigners looking to own property in Thailand.

    Benefits: Full ownership rights, ability to lease out or sell the property, and potentially see property appreciation over time.

    Risks: Limited availability due to restrictions on foreign ownership limits in condominium buildings.

    2. Leasehold: Foreigners can also opt for a leasehold agreement, allowing them to lease land or a property for a pre-determined period, typically up to 30 years. Leasehold agreements can often be renewed or extended.

    Benefits: Flexibility in terms of lease duration and the possibility of renegotiating terms at the end of the lease period.

    Risks: Limited control over the property compared to freehold ownership.

    If you’re looking to turn your 3D model into a physical object, whether for personal projects, prototyping, or production, the answer to your question about its 3D-printability or manufacturing-readiness depends on your end goal.

    3D-printable: When a 3D model is 3D-printable, it means the design can be successfully printed using a 3D printer. This typically involves checking for features like wall thickness, overhangs, support structures, and print orientation to ensure the model can be printed without issues. Think of it like creating a digital blueprint that a 3D printer can follow layer by layer to bring your design to life.

    Manufacturing-ready: On the other hand, if you need your 3D model to be manufacturing-ready, it should meet the specifications required for the specific manufacturing process you plan to use, such as injection molding, CNC machining, or casting. This may involve additional considerations like draft angles, tolerances, material compatibility, and surface finishes to ensure the design can be efficiently and accurately produced on a mass scale.

    To determine whether your 3D model needs to be 3D-printable or manufacturing-ready, consider factors like your production method, budget, timeline, and desired quantity of final products. If you’re unsure about which direction to take, it’s often helpful to consult with experts in 3D printing or manufacturing to guide you based on your unique needs and goals.
